What are the benefits of Testopel® therapy?
Unlike other testosterone medications, Testopel® is administered once every 3-6 months in a fast and simple in-office procedure.
- Improved mood
- Increased sexual interest
- Restoration of erectile function
- Increased muscle mass
- Increased strength of bones
How is Testopel® administered?
Other than the initial stick of a needle used to numb the insertion area, Testopel® insertion is pain-free.
The insertion area is 3-4 inches below your beltline—approximately at the top of your rear hip pocket.

- Each Testopel® pellet is very small (shown here).
- Testopel® is placed just below the skin into your fat layer. Once implanted, most men have no awareness that the pellets are there.
- Your doctor will determine the right number of pellets for you.
- After Testopel® is inserted, your doctor will close the implant site using Steri-Strips™. Stitches are not needed. The area will then be bandaged and a cold compress applied.
- Patients can return to work the same day.
